diff --git a/.ci/.azure-pipelines-steps.yml b/.ci/.azure-pipelines-steps.yml index 5f99800..86d0984 100644 --- a/.ci/.azure-pipelines-steps.yml +++ b/.ci/.azure-pipelines-steps.yml @@ -1,12 +1,13 @@ steps: +- script: npm i -g npm@$(npm_version) + displayName: Use non-broken npm version $(npm_version) + condition: ne(variables['npm_version'], '') + - task: NodeTool@0 inputs: versionSpec: '$(node_version)' displayName: Use Node $(node_version) -- script: npm install -g npm@6.4.1 - displayName: Revert npm to 6.4.1 (known working) - - script: npm install displayName: npm install diff --git a/.ci/.azure-pipelines.yml b/.ci/.azure-pipelines.yml index 46f73c7..195683a 100644 --- a/.ci/.azure-pipelines.yml +++ b/.ci/.azure-pipelines.yml @@ -26,8 +26,10 @@ jobs: matrix: Node_v10: node_version: 10 + npm_version: 6.4.1 Node_v8: node_version: 8 + npm_version: 6.4.1 Node_v6: node_version: 6 steps: